Output 66b937c84e145ee57044119d056a40c1a31ab0de8ef7f9f5e215633b9dcfd6bf:1

value
142276685
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a35b36f127d44f08fe48078f85efb53f47a1d5d4 OP_EQUALVERIFY OP_CHECKSIG
address
1FtkQyKgkuUNFCdAVMHgvqCKZSKshu1Ct6
transaction
66b937c84e145ee57044119d056a40c1a31ab0de8ef7f9f5e215633b9dcfd6bf
confirmations
477091
spent
true